Yellow Watch - Snow Squall
Snow squalls possible Friday.
What:
Local snowfall amounts up to 20 cm by Friday evening.
Reduced visibility in heavy snow and local blowing snow.
When:
Beginning Friday morning and continuing through the day.
Additional information:
Snow squalls are forecast to move into the area Friday morning then continue through the day.
###
Travel may be hazardous. Visibility may be suddenly reduced to near zero at times. Roads and walkways may be difficult to navigate due to accumulating snow.
